This is the time of year when my mind goes to all things rhubarb. I had 5 plants of my own but only three returned this year after being whacked down by my nephew and I will have to resort to buying it at the local farm stand, they always have plenty. Last week I decided to make a strawberry rhubarb upside down cake. Since I can't post a recipe let me just say that I made a from scratch yellow cake, (sponge) . I mixed together fresh strawberries and frozen rhubarb that I had from last year with sugar and cornstarch. I placed the fruit in a square stone baking dish and poured the cake over it. I then baked it. When it was cooked I flipped it over onto a plate and so now the fruit is on top. I served it in a bowl with heavy cream poured over. For me, this is the real taste of early summer. Sunday we had lunch at a favorite restaurant and they offere a rhubarb custard pie for dessert, we shared a piece and it was lovely. I also make a straberry rhubarb crisp which is one of the best desserts in the world. I leave the pie baking to my friend @amedeo. lol
